IHCC choral concert Nov. 8
OTTUMWA — Selections from the Renaissance to the 21st Century will highlight Indian Hills Community College’s annual Fall Vocal Concert on Sunday, Nov. 8.
The Indian Hills Concert Choir, Camerata Singers and the Bridge City Explosion will perform in the free 3 p.m. concert in St. John Auditorium.
Michael Philipsen will direct the Concert Choir and the Camerata Singers.
The Concert Choir will sing works by Rutter, MacGillivray, Randall Thompson, Dowland, a new setting of “Sanctus” by Philipsen and others. They will be accompanied by oboist Joe Vannatta in one of the selections.
The Camerata Singers will perform English, Spanish, Italian and French selections from the Renaissance, as well as two 20th century pieces.
The Bridge City Explosion, directed by Diana Upton-Hill, will feature popular favorites from past decades.
